Portland police investigate after they say unruly crowd shot fireworks at them

Police in Portland say officers were shot at by fireworks when confronting a group of people who were setting them off illegally.

Police say they responded to a report of a gathering of about 300 people near Kennedy Park around 9:00 p.m. Monday who were allegedly setting off fireworks illegally.

When officers arrived, the department says people in the crowd fired mortars and other fireworks at them. One 17-year-old male from Portland was arrested.

Police later responded to a report of shots fired just after midnight. From a distance, officers saw about 10 gunshots go off near Smith and East Lancaster Streets. No victims were found. One person was detained for questioning and released.

Anyone with information is being asked to contact Portland police.
